HYPNODATE INJ 10ML
Indications
HYPNODATE INJ 10ML is primarily indicated for the induction of anesthesia and as a sedative in various medical procedures. It is commonly used in surgical settings, where rapid onset of sedation is required. Additionally, it may be utilized in intensive care units for sedation of mechanically ventilated patients, allowing for comfort and reduced anxiety during treatment. The formulation is particularly beneficial in situations where a quick and effective sedative is necessary.
Mechanism of Action
HYPNODATE INJ contains the active ingredient, propofol, which is a short-acting anesthetic agent. The mechanism of action involves the enhancement of inhibitory neurotransmission mediated by gamma-aminobutyric acid (GABA) at the GABA-A receptor. By binding to this receptor, propofol increases the frequency of chloride channel opening, leading to hyperpolarization of neuronal membranes. This results in sedation, hypnosis, and anesthesia. The rapid onset and short duration of action make it suitable for outpatient procedures and short surgical interventions.
Pharmacological Properties
HYPNODATE INJ exhibits several pharmacological properties that contribute to its effectiveness as an anesthetic agent. The pharmacokinetics of propofol include rapid distribution and elimination due to its high lipid solubility. Following intravenous administration, peak plasma concentrations are achieved quickly, leading to rapid onset of action. The drug is metabolized in the liver and eliminated primarily through conjugation. Its half-life is relatively short, making it advantageous for procedures requiring quick recovery. Propofol also has antiemetic properties, which can help reduce postoperative nausea and vomiting.
Contraindications
HYPNODATE INJ should not be administered to patients with a known hypersensitivity to propofol or any of its components. It is contraindicated in individuals with a history of soybean oil or egg lecithin allergies, as the formulation contains these substances. Additionally, caution is advised in patients with significant cardiovascular or respiratory impairment, as propofol can cause hypotension and respiratory depression. It is also contraindicated in patients with a history of severe adverse reactions to anesthetics.
Side Effects
As with any medication, the use of HYPNODATE INJ may be associated with side effects. Commonly reported adverse effects include hypotension, respiratory depression, and bradycardia. Patients may also experience injection site pain, dizziness, and headache. In rare cases, allergic reactions such as rash, urticaria, or anaphylaxis may occur. Prolonged use or high doses can lead to propofol infusion syndrome, characterized by metabolic acidosis, cardiac failure, and renal impairment. Continuous monitoring during administration is essential to manage any potential side effects effectively.
Dosage and Administration
The dosage of HYPNODATE INJ must be individualized based on the patient’s age, weight, and clinical condition. For induction of anesthesia, the typical adult dose ranges from 1 to 2.5 mg/kg administered intravenously until the desired level of sedation is achieved. For maintenance of anesthesia, a continuous infusion of 4 to 12 mg/kg/hour may be used, adjusted according to the patient’s response. In pediatric patients, the dosing should be carefully calculated, and close monitoring is essential. It is crucial to administer HYPNODATE INJ only by trained healthcare professionals in a controlled environment, such as an operating room or intensive care unit.
Interactions
HYPNODATE INJ may interact with other medications, which can enhance or diminish its effects. Co-administration with other central nervous system depressants, such as opioids, benzodiazepines, or alcohol, may lead to increased sedation and respiratory depression. Conversely, certain medications that induce hepatic enzymes, such as rifampin, may decrease the effectiveness of propofol. It is important for healthcare providers to review the patient’s medication history and consider potential drug interactions before administering HYPNODATE INJ.
Precautions
Before administering HYPNODATE INJ, healthcare providers should take several precautions to ensure patient safety. A thorough medical history should be obtained, focusing on any history of allergies, cardiovascular disease, or respiratory disorders. Continuous monitoring of vital signs, including blood pressure, heart rate, and respiratory function, is essential during and after administration. Patients should be observed for signs of adverse reactions, especially during the recovery phase. Additionally, the use of HYPNODATE INJ in pregnant or breastfeeding women should be approached with caution, and the risks versus benefits should be carefully evaluated.
